About this expo
MAINTCON is recognized as the International Maintenance, Reliability, and Asset Management Conference & Exhibition, serving as a key event for professionals in these fields. The 8th edition, themed "Maintenance Without Borders: Integrating People, Assets and Technology," provides a vital platform for sharing knowledge, best practices, and solutions. It brings together international and regional professionals, researchers, service providers, and end-users to explore advancements and foster collaboration.
The exhibition showcases core sectors including monitoring diagnostics, industrial services, reliability engineering, predictive maintenance, and condition monitoring. Attendees can explore vibration analysis and industrial diagnostic equipment, rotating-equipment services, oil-gas and industrial-gas equipment maintenance, spare parts, and field technical support. This comprehensive scope ensures a relevant experience for those seeking to enhance operational efficiency and asset longevity.
Organized by the Bahrain Society of Engineers and the Gulf Society for Maintenance & Reliability (GSMR), MAINTCON offers keynote presentations, interactive workshops, and networking opportunities. It is an essential gathering for anyone involved in maintaining and optimizing industrial assets, fostering professional development and industry engagement.
